    • Convoy Rule

      Hiya Peop’s… I have some crazy ( mostly Yes or No answers I hope ) convoy questions that I can’t find the answer to in the forum. These may appear to be very basic questions!

      Reading Convoy Rule on pg 22 of Europe book and the 3 conditions: SZ MUST have a Convoy symbol, SZ adjacent to the territory, at least ONE warship must be in that SZ you are at war with.

      So to the rule  at least ONE warship must be in that SZ you are at war with:

      1. It is saying that you can NOT conduct a Convoy attack if that SZ is open with no enemy ships in? ( meaning you can’t just slide your navy piece in that free SZ Convoy location ).

      2. So you attack a Convoy SZ by attacking the enemy navy in that zone, THEN if successful you got your goal by getting the Convoy?

      3. Air units can take part in a normal SZ battle with a Convoy Symbol?

      4. Once you get that Convoy in that SZ, and say you stay there un-attacked, do you keep deducting IPC’s from you’re opponent each round if your opponent still owns that territory?

      5. If that SZ is now open again because you moved on and the enemy puts boats back into that same Convoy SZ and it is later attacked, it’s a brand new attack?

      6. If you do a battle in a SZ with a convoy sign and successful, and you plan to land your troops from a transport after ( so you claim that territory ), what you have done is basically a normal move ( ignoring Convoy points because you just claimed the new territory )?

      7. The IPC’s taken away from your opponent’s nation, do they deducted from the National Production Chart ( Score Board ) or can they deduct ipc’s money back to the bank? Does it matter which way round it is done?

      I think that is it for now on Convoy’s.
